Mongol Mining's total coal production from its UHG and BN mines in Q4 was 3.6845 million tons, representing a 20% YoY increase.
MONGOL MINING (00975) announced that the total coal production of its UHG and BN mines in the fourth quarter ended 31 December 2024 was 36.85 thousand tons, up 20% YoY and down 14% QoQ compared with the same period in 2023.The Group processed a total of 39.478 thousand tons of coking coal raw coal to produce 20.856 thousand tons of washed coking coal products, up 22% YoY and up 8% QoQ respectively.The Group sold a total of 18.861 thousand tons of washed coking coal products in the fourth quarter ended 31 December 2024, up 8% YoY and down 7% QoQ respectively.In 2024, the Group sold a total of 78.821 thousand tons of washed coking coal products, including 47.283 thousand tons of washed hard coking coal; 4.489 thousand tons of washed semi-soft coking coal; and 27.049 thousand tons of washed medium gray semi-hard coking coal. Therefore, hard coking coal, semi-soft coking coal and medium gray semi-hard coking coal accounted for 60%, 6% and 34% of the total washed coal products respectively.The Group continued to develop projects to advance the construction of the BKH mine in the fourth quarter ended 31 December 2024. According to the latest feasibility study (2023 feasibility study) prepared in accordance with National Instrument 43-101 - Standards of Disclosure for Mineral Projects (NI 43-101) in 2023, the total production of the mine is expected to be 4.76 thousand ounces of extracted gold and 1.21 thousand ounces of extracted silver.As of 31 December 2024, the construction and installation of the processing plant has been completed about 67.0%. In addition, the Group has commissioned the integrated waste disposal facility and continues to advance the construction of non-processing facilities, including dormitories, studios, warehouses and laboratories.EM completed a six-hole diamond drilling program in the third quarter of 2024 with a total depth of 950 meters to test the potential of near mine resources west and north of the current designed BKH mine pit boundary (as defined in the 2023 feasibility study).The results of the expansion drilling combined with the 13,500 meters of reverse circulation grade control drilling completed in the fourth quarter ended 31 December 2024 will provide a basis for updating the geological data required for further refinement and updating of the long-term production plan of the BKH mine.
